Halibut fishing was done with hook-and-line from offshore canoes.
The halibut hook of the Northwest Coast is one of the most elegant examples of functional design in pre-contact technology.
It was typically made from two pieces of wood or a combination of wood and bone, bent and joined to create a shape that presented the baited hook to the halibut at the right angle to catch in the fish’s mouth.
The hook was designed to work in deep water with a weighted line, and to allow the hooked fish to be brought to the surface without the hook slipping free.
